mysql使用WKB函数创建Geometry(几何)值 MySQL提供了众多函数,它们将包含WKT表达式、或可选的空间参考系统ID(SRID)的BLOB作为输入参数。它们返回对应的几何对象。 GeomFromWKB()接受任何几何类型的WKB作为其第1个参量。在实施方案中也提供了与类型相关的构造

mysql使用WKB函数创建Geometry(几何)值

MySQL提供了众多函数,它们将包含WKT表达式、或可选的空间参考系统ID(SRID)的BLOB作为输入参数。它们返回对应的几何对象。

GeomFromWKB()接受任何几何类型的WKB作为其第1个参量。在实施方案中也提供了与类型相关的构造函数,用于构造每一种几何类型的几何值。

GeomCollFromWKB(wkb[,srid]) , GeometryCollectionFromWKB(wkb[,srid])

使用其WKB表示和SRID构造GEOMETRYCOLLECTION值。

GeomFromWKB(wkb[,srid]) , GeometryFromWKB(wkb[,srid])

使用其WKB表示和SRID构造任意类型的几何值。

LineFromWKB(wkb[,srid]) , LineStringFromWKB(wkb[,srid])

使用其WKB表示和SRID构造LINESTRING值。

MLineFromWKB(wkb[,srid]) , MultiLineStringFromWKB(wkb[,srid])

使用其WKB表示和SRID构造MULTILINESTRING值。

MPointFromWKB(wkb[,srid]) , MultiPointFromWKB(wkb[,srid])

使用其WKB表示和SRID构造MULTIPOINT值。

MPolyFromWKB(wkb[,srid]) , MultiPolygonFromWKB(wkb[,srid])

使用其WKB表示和SRID构造MULTIPOLYGON值。

PointFromWKB(wkb[,srid])

使用其WKB表示和SRID构造POINT值。

PolyFromWKB(wkb[,srid]) , PolygonFromWKB(wkb[,srid])

使用其WKB表示和SRID构造POLYGON值。

OpenGIS规范还介绍了用于构造Polygon或MultiPolygon值的可选函数,这些值基于环和封闭LineString值集合的WKB表达式。这些值可以相交。MySQL未实施下述函数:

BdMPolyFromWKB(wkb,srid)

以包含已关闭LineString值任意集合的WKB格式,从MultiLineString值构造MultiPolygon值。

BdPolyFromWKB(wkb,srid)

以包含已关闭LineString值任意集合的WKB格式,,从MultiLineString值构造Polygon值。

注:更多精彩文章请关注三联编程教程栏目。

本文原创发布php中文网,转载请注明出处,感谢您的尊重!

mysql geometry wkt_mysql使用WKB函数创建Geometry(几何)值相关推荐

  1. MySQL中AES_ENCRYPT('密码','钥匙')函数 可以对字段值做加密处理

    MySQL中AES_ENCRYPT('密码','钥匙')函数 可以对字段值做加密处理        AES_DECRYPT(表的字段名字,'钥匙')函数 解密处理 例,表结构: 现在插入一条数据,对p ...

  2. WKT、WKB、ArcGIS Geometry Object、GeoJson、PostGIS Geometry

    概述 本文主要用来整理GIS开发中和Geometry相关的知识,写的比较简单,大佬们亲喷. 基础概念 WKT 维基百科:传送门 WKT(Well-known text)是一种文本标记语言,用于表示矢量 ...

  3. MySQL自定义函数创建与使用总结

    MySQL自定义函数创建与使用总结 MySQL自定义函数和存储过程类似,也需要在数据库中创建并保存.它与存储过程一样,都是由SQL语句和控制语句组成的代码片段,可以被应用程序和其他SQL语句调用. M ...

  4. 添加mysql 函数库_mysql函数创建

    如何使用MySQL提升权限 前不久网上公开了一个MySQL Func的漏洞,讲的是使用MySQL创建一个自定义的函数,然后通过这个函数来攻击服务器.最早看到相关的报道是在o-otik上,但是公布的是针 ...

  5. 12:MYSQL 使用函数创建自增序列管理表(批量使用自增表,设置初始值,自增幅度)

    第一步:创建Sequence管理表 sequence DROP TABLE IF EXISTS sequence; CREATE TABLE sequence ( name VARCHAR(50) N ...

  6. mysql create table()_MySQL Create Table创建表

    表的创建命令需要: 表的名称 字段名称 定义每个字段(类型.长度等) 语法 下面是通用的SQL语法用来创建MySQL表: CREATE TABLE table_name (column_name co ...

  7. mysql存储过程结构体_八、mysql视图、存储过程、函数以及时间调度器

    1.create or replace view emp_view as select * fromt4 ;给t4表创建一个名为emp_view的视图2.drop viewemp_view 删除视图= ...

  8. MYSQL储存过程和储存函数和变量

    储存过程和储存函数和变量 变量的应用: 变量分类为: 系统变量和自定义变量 系统变量和全局变量还可以细分: 系统变量分类: 全局变量和会话变量 自定义变量分类: 用户变量和局部变量 下面是变量的一些具 ...

  9. php mysql数据库 指南_用 PHP 创建 MySQL 数据库

    创建一个数据库 创建和删除数据库你应该有管理特权.它很容易创建一个新的 MySQL 数据库.PHP 使用 mysql_query 函数创建一个MySQL 数据库.这个函数接受两个参数执行成功并返回 T ...

最新文章

  1. 深度无盘服务器网卡,无盘服务器网卡
  2. su 与 sudo 区别
  3. mysql换成oracle_从mysql转换到oracle数据库
  4. 共享服务器硬件要求,共享服务器的配置与管理.doc
  5. LeetCode 239:滑动窗口最大值 思考分析
  6. JS全局函数里面的一些区别
  7. js函数提示 vscode_VSCode + JSDoc 完美实现(almost)JavaScript代码提示
  8. 商业画布是什么?有什么免费的模板和工具?
  9. [现代控制理论]8.5_线性控制器设计_轨迹跟踪simulink
  10. 【AR】DroidCam笔记本调用手机摄像头(smartphone's camera as pc webcam)
  11. 通俗讲解深度学习和神经网络!
  12. Android 人脸识别,活体检测离线SDK
  13. html播放韰 寸 频,asp.net 汉字转换拼音及首字母实现代码
  14. en开头的单词_【2016年大学英语四级考试词汇常见前后缀:en-】- 环球网校
  15. win10 vs2008到期的解决办法:
  16. 三年高级开发,六年成为架构师,到CTO我用了12年
  17. win10网页找不到服务器dns,找不到服务器或DNS错误怎么办
  18. 开源Api后台服务/管理系统 HoServer
  19. 易语言 php post,易语言POST发送邮件
  20. 洛谷P1004方格取数

热门文章

  1. 给我推荐一些质量比较靠谱的眉毛精油产品
  2. Java实习生面试题整理
  3. 手机信号的发射与接收
  4. 做一个好的程序员难吗?只需要这10个习惯
  5. vue 中利用canvas 给pdf文件加水印---详细教程(附上完整代码)
  6. [校内模拟]光影交错
  7. busybox的tar 不支持-z选项
  8. 读《JavaServer Faces 核心编程(第3版)》一书的记录—— 第 4 章 标准 JSF 标签——案例 flags
  9. Spring Security Oauth2 在资源服务器如何获取jwt中的额外信息
  10. 时间戳与日期格式的相互转换